รีวิวจาก Softonic
mcp-safe-run: เซิร์ฟเวอร์ MCP ที่ถูกจำกัดสำหรับการดำเนินการโค้ด AI อย่างปลอดภัย
mcp-safe-run, จาก Kanak03 Star, เป็นเซิร์ฟเวอร์ MCP ที่ให้พื้นที่ปลอดภัยสำหรับการดำเนินการโค้ดที่สร้างขึ้นโดย AI เครื่องมือนี้ช่วยให้ผู้ช่วย AI สามารถรันและทดสอบสคริปต์ในขณะที่ส่งคืนข้อเสนอแนะแบบเรียลไทม์ไปยังโมเดล ซึ่งช่วยให้การพัฒนาเป็นไปอย่างต่อเนื่อง ความสามารถหลักรวมถึงการสนับสนุนสำหรับ Python และ Node.js ขีดจำกัดการดำเนินการที่ปรับแต่งได้ การแยก Docker และการกำหนดค่า MCP สำหรับการเชื่อมต่อของลูกค้า มันมุ่งเป้าไปที่นักพัฒนาซอฟต์แวร์ นักวิจัย AI และผู้ใช้ที่มีความสามารถสูงที่ต้องการสภาพแวดล้อมในท้องถิ่นที่ควบคุมสำหรับโค้ดที่เขียนโดยผู้ช่วย.
คุณสามารถใช้มันสำหรับงานอะไรได้บ้าง?
เครื่องมือนี้ถูกออกแบบมาเพื่อให้ผู้ช่วย AI สามารถดำเนินการและทำซ้ำโค้ดสั้น ๆ เพื่อให้ผู้ใช้สามารถตรวจสอบพฤติกรรมได้โดยไม่ต้องคัดลอกและวางด้วยตนเอง มันรับข้อมูลสคริปต์ผ่าน Model Context Protocol รันโค้ดใน runtime ภาษาเช่น Python และ Node.js และส่งผลลัพธ์การดำเนินการกลับไปยังผู้เรียก โดยทั่วไปแล้วการทำงานรวมถึงการทดสอบฟังก์ชันอย่างรวดเร็ว การดีบักสคริปต์ขนาดเล็ก และการให้โมเดลตรวจสอบพฤติกรรม runtime ระหว่างเซสชันการพัฒนา.
ผลลัพธ์การดำเนินการมีความแม่นยำแค่ไหนเมื่อเปรียบเทียบกับการรันด้วยตนเอง?
ผลลัพธ์การดำเนินการสะท้อนผลลัพธ์ runtime ที่แท้จริงเพราะเซิร์ฟเวอร์จับข้อมูลเอาต์พุตมาตรฐานและสตรีมข้อผิดพลาดและส่งกลับไปยังโมเดล นั่นหมายความว่าข้อผิดพลาด ข้อยกเว้น และเอาต์พุตที่พิมพ์ออกมาจะปรากฏเหมือนกับที่กระบวนการผลิตออกมา ขีดจำกัดการดำเนินการที่ปรับแต่งได้สามารถตัดกระบวนการที่หลุดลอยออกไป ดังนั้นงานที่ใช้เวลานานอาจต้องปรับแต่งขีดจำกัดเพื่อหลีกเลี่ยงการตัดทอนเอาต์พุตเมื่อเปรียบเทียบกับการรันด้วยตนเองที่ไม่มีข้อจำกัด.
ต้องการข้อมูลนำเข้าและสภาพแวดล้อมอะไรบ้าง?
เซิร์ฟเวอร์รวมเข้ากับลูกค้าที่เข้ากันได้กับ MCP และต้องการโฮสต์ที่สามารถรัน Node.js ได้ สำหรับการแยกที่แข็งแกร่ง มันมักจะพึ่งพา Docker containers ซึ่งเป็นเส้นทางที่แนะนำสำหรับการควบคุมสูงสุด การเชื่อมต่อจะจัดการผ่านรายการการกำหนดค่ามาตรฐาน MCP เช่น การเพิ่มเซิร์ฟเวอร์ลงในไฟล์การกำหนดค่าของลูกค้า ลูกค้าเช่น Claude Desktop ได้รับการสนับสนุนโดยตรงสำหรับการรวมเข้าที่ชัดเจน.
มันเข้ากับการทำงานของนักพัฒนาและการตรวจสอบความปลอดภัยได้ดีแค่ไหน?
โค้ดโอเพนซอร์สและการสนับสนุน MCP แบบเนทีฟทำให้เครื่องมือนี้เหมาะสำหรับทีมที่ตรวจสอบขอบเขตการดำเนินการและฝังการทดสอบโค้ดในกระบวนการทำงานที่ขับเคลื่อนด้วยผู้ช่วย การตั้งค่าขึ้นอยู่กับโปรโตคอลการกำหนดค่ามาตรฐาน MCP ดังนั้นผู้ดูแลระบบที่คุ้นเคยกับโครงสร้างพื้นฐานในท้องถิ่นสามารถรวมเข้ากับ CI loops หรือเซสชันแบบโต้ตอบได้ กลุ่มเป้าหมายคือผู้ใช้ทางเทคนิคที่ยอมรับการตั้งค่าการดำเนินงานในท้องถิ่นเพื่อแลกกับข้อเสนอแนะแบบเรียลไทม์จากผู้ช่วยของพวกเขา.
ทางเลือกที่เหมาะสมสำหรับทีมเทคนิคที่ยอมรับค่าใช้จ่ายในการใช้เครื่องมือในท้องถิ่น
mcp-safe-run เป็นตัวเลือกที่เหมาะสมสำหรับนักพัฒนาและนักวิจัยที่ต้องการการดำเนินการที่ควบคุมได้และสามารถตรวจสอบได้ของโค้ดที่ผลิตโดยผู้ช่วย มันเพิ่มความเป็นอิสระของการพัฒนาที่ช่วยด้วย AI ในขณะที่ต้องการการกำหนดค่าด้วยตนเองและการจัดการสภาพแวดล้อมอย่างต่อเนื่อง ทีมที่ดูแลโครงสร้างพื้นฐานในท้องถิ่นและยินดีต้อนรับเครื่องมือที่ตรวจสอบได้จากชุมชนจะได้ประโยชน์จากการทำงานที่รวดเร็วขึ้น ในขณะที่ทีมที่คาดหวังการใช้งานที่พร้อมใช้งานและไม่ต้องบำรุงรักษาอาจพบว่าความต้องการในการดำเนินงานมีความสำคัญ
ข้อดี
- การรวมระบบ MCP แบบเนทีฟสำหรับการเชื่อมต่อกับลูกค้าโดยตรง
- จับภาพเอาต์พุตมาตรฐานและสตรีมข้อผิดพลาดแบบเรียลไทม์
- รองรับ Python และ Node.js runtimes สำหรับงานสคริปต์ทั่วไป
- โค้ดแบบโอเพนซอร์สอนุญาตให้ตรวจสอบขอบเขตการทำงาน
ข้อเสีย
- พึ่งพา Docker สำหรับการแยกตัวสูงสุด โดยต้องการการจัดการการรันไทม์ของคอนเทนเนอร์
- การกำหนดขีดจำกัดการดำเนินการที่ปรับแต่งได้ต้องการการปรับแต่งสำหรับงานที่ใช้เวลานาน
- ต้องการลูกค้าที่เข้ากันได้กับ MCP ซึ่งจำกัดการใช้งานเฉพาะการตั้งค่าที่เปิดใช้งาน MCP